Performance art has long been a tool for activists and artists to convey messages that are both personal and universally relatable. It transcends traditional forms of communication by offering an experiential engagement with the audience, often leading to a more profound impact. In the context of feminist activism, performance art can be particularly effective in challenging patriarchal norms and highlighting issues such as gender inequality, violence against women, and the objectification of the female body.

Part I: A Shared but Distinct History

To grasp the present, we must look to the past. The mainstream narrative of LGBTQ history often begins with the 1969 Stonewall Riots in New York City. While popular culture highlights gay men and lesbians, the frontline of that rebellion was held by transgender women of color—specifically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era.
